27 January- 02 February: ISIS kidnapping reported near Ghudduwah

Feb 3, 2021 | ISIS

On 25 January, social media sources reported that two brothers were kidnapped near Ghuddwah in southern Sebha by suspected ISIS militants. ISIS activity has been well documented in Ghudduwah, in late August last year a citizen from Ghudduwah was kidnapped, allegedly by an ISIS splinter group. ISIS has been accused of attacking Ghudduwah’s agricultural production as well as targeting the town’s municipal and agricultural administration. Airstrikes by US AFRICOM in September and October last year in southern Sebha and the Murzuq basin, is believed to have killed around 48 ISIS terrorists. Though the group has been significantly degraded, small cells remain active and able to move freely.
